Brief description
Plate of soft-paste porcelain painted with enamels, Swansea Pottery, Swansea, 1814-1817.
Physical description
Plate of soft-paste porcelain painted with enamels. With an inward-sloping rim, low foot-ring, and painted with a loose bouquet of flowers. On the rim are six smaller sprays.
